Back in 1977, the long-running British TV sitcom Are You Being Served? made the leap to the big screen, with decidedly mixed results. Leaving their department store during renovations for a company-paid holiday in the subtly named Costa Plonka, the staff of Grace Brothers find themselves embroiled in a variety of mix-ups and mishaps, leading to an amusing game of late-night tent-hopping and a finale which finds them smack dab in the midst of an armed uprising. While fans of the series are sure to enjoy a reunion with their favorite characters, newcomers would be better "served" by the newly released original episodes. Tech-wise, the picture quality of this bare-bones release is quite soft, but the Dolby mono soundtrack boasts a level of clarity that will be appreciated by viewers less accustomed to British accents. An optional purchase. (B. Grafius)
